Bhuvneshwar Kumar Captain Sunrisers Hyderabad: Sunrisers Hyderabad’s first match in IPL 2023 is against Rajasthan Royals. This match will be played in Hyderabad on 2 April. Team’s veteran player Adin Markram will not play in this match. According to a report, Markram will be a part of the ODI series to be played between South Africa and Netherlands. In his absence, Bhuvneshwar Kumar has been entrusted with the responsibility. Bhuvi will be the captain of the team in the first match.

Hyderabad has appointed Adin Markram as the captain for IPL 2023. According to the news of Cricinfo, Markram will be a part of the South Africa team for the ODI series against the Netherlands. For this reason, he will not be able to play the opening match. Therefore, in his absence, Bhuvneshwar has been entrusted with the responsibility of captaincy. Bhuvi will be the captain of Hyderabad in the match against Rajasthan. Recently all the captains had a photoshoot with the IPL trophy. Bhubaneshwar also took part in this.

Bhuvneshwar Kumar has captained Hyderabad. He captained in 6 matches of the 2019 season. After this, in the 2022 season also got a chance to captain in a match. Bhuvi has been associated with this team since 2013. If we look at his record so far, he has been effective. He has played 146 matches in this tournament so far and has taken 154 wickets during this period. His best performance in IPL has been taking 5 wickets for 19 runs.

Significantly, Adin Markram made his debut in IPL 2021. He has played a total of 20 matches so far. During this he has scored 527 runs. He has scored three half-centuries. Markram has also bowled in 6 innings. He has taken one wicket to his name.
